Nestled in the heart of downtown Salem, the Salem Saturday Market has become a beloved weekly tradition that transcends the typical shopping experience. This vibrant marketplace, held every Saturday from April to October, transforms the city center into a bustling hub of local artisans, farmers, and community members, creating a lively tapestry of colors, aromas, and friendly faces.
At the core of the Salem Saturday Market is a commitment to showcasing the best of the region’s agricultural bounty and artisanal craftsmanship. Local farmers converge to offer an array of fresh, seasonal produce, from plump, juicy berries to crisp, colorful vegetables.
